Forming an FCA Company Registration: Requirements and Procedures
Registering a company with the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) requires a comprehensive application process. To guarantee a smooth registration experience, aspiring businesses must adhere to specific requirements and procedures.
- Firstly, applicants must establish the appropriate authorization they require based on their proposed business activities.
- Following this, a detailed application submission must be prepared and filed to the FCA electronically through their online system.
- The application packet frequently includes papers such as a business plan, organizational structure, financial projections, and details on the individuals involved in the enterprise.
Once the FCA receives the application, they will perform a thorough review to assess the applicant's fitness and conformity with regulatory requirements.

Essential Steps for Successful FCA Company Registration
Securing your licensing with the Financial Conduct Authority (FCA) is a crucial step for any company operating in the financial services sector. To navigate this process successfully, you need to follow these essential steps:
First, conduct thorough research to understand the specific regulatory requirements applicable to your business model. This includes determining the appropriate regulatory class for your activities and ensuring compliance with all relevant laws.
Next, you will need to assemble a comprehensive application package that includes detailed information about your company's structure, operations, financial standing, and principal personnel. Be sure to submit your application through the FCA's online portal and conform to all filing guidelines.
Throughout the application process, maintain open communication with the FCA and be prepared to provide any further information or documentation they may require. Finally, ensure your company has established robust compliance procedures to prevent financial crime and protect customer funds.
By following these essential steps, you can increase your chances of a successful FCA company registration and operate within the regulatory framework with confidence.
